About Home Depot (HD)

Home Depot is a leading home improvement retailer offering a wide range of products and services to homeowners, contractors, and DIY enthusiasts. The company provides an extensive selection of building materials, home improvement supplies, and lawn and garden products, along with tools and appliances. Home Depot operates large retail stores and an online platform that allows customers to shop for their needs, access expert advice, and find inspiration for their home projects. The 5 Most Interesting Analyst Questions From Home Depot’s Q1 Earnings Call
Home Depot's first quarter results were met with a negative market reaction as profitability came in slightly below expectations despite better-than-anticipated revenue growth. Management attributed the revenue gain to increased customer engagement in smaller home improvement projects and strong activity in Pro-heavy categories such as building materials and outdoor products. However, the quarter was challenged by continued softness in large-scale remodeling projects, which are more sensitive to higher interest rates. CEO Ted Decker described the business as "well-positioned" but acknowledged that elevated rates continue to limit demand for major renovations, and operating margin declined year over year due in part to the SRS acquisition and higher expenses.

GMS (GMS) Shares Skyrocket, What You Need To Know
Shares of building materials distributor GMS (NYSE:GMS) jumped 11.7% in the afternoon session after the company announced it had agreed to be acquired by The Home Depot's subsidiary, SRS Distribution. The all-cash deal values the specialty building products distributor at $110.00 per share, for a total enterprise value of approximately $5.5 billion.
